Business Names Act Chapter 247 (Revised Edition 2020)

The Government of Belize mandates that all firms and individuals operating under a business name not consisting solely of their true surnames and initials must register with the Registrar of Companies and Corporate Affairs. Registrants must submit detailed personal and business particulars within fourteen days of commencing operations or updating any registered information, while also displaying their true names on all external business correspondence. The legislation imposes strict penalties including daily fines, imprisonment, and contract enforcement disabilities for non-compliance or false statements, and empowers the Registrar to reject or remove misleading business names from the official register.
